연구실 소개
강대희 교수의 연구실은 유전적 소인과 환경 요인의 상호작용이 암 발생에 미치는 영향을 중심으로 연구를 진행하고 있습니다. 특히 산화 스트레스와 관련된 효소(예: SOD, GST, COMT)의 유전자 다형성과 폴리사이클릭 방향족 화합물(PAHs) 같은 환경 노출 요인이 암(특히 전립선암, 유방암) 발병에 미치는 영향을 분석하고 있습니다. 생체 내 노출 정도를 측정하는 생물학적 지표와 유전자형 간의 연관성을 규명함으로써, 개인화된 암 예방 전략의 기초를 마련하고자 합니다.

A case-control study was performed to assess the potential influence of catechol O-methyl transferase (COMT) genotype on the risk of breast cancer in Korean women. One hundred and sixty-three histologically confirmed incident breast cancer cases and 163 age- and menopausal status-matched control individuals with no present or previous history of cancer were selected as study subjects. COMT genetic polymorphism was determined by gel electrophoresis after NlaIII enzyme digestion of amplified DNA.

Metabolic syndrome (MetS) is defined as a cluster of metabolic alterations such as abdominal obesity, dyslipidemias, elevated fasting glucose, and hypertension. Studies on the association between egg consumption and MetS are limited and inconsistent. A cross-sectional analysis was conducted to examine the association of egg consumption with MetS among Korean adults aged 40-69 years.
